Ellen Dwyer 1800–1839 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1800

Birth Location: Skibbereen, Cork, Ireland

Death Date: March 1839

Death Location: Lancashire, United Kingdom

Father: Thomas Dwyer

Mother: Ellen Healy

Spouse(s): William McAllister

Children(s): ALEXANDER McAllister

Ellen Dwyer was born in 1800 in Skibbereen, Cork, Ireland, the child of Thomas Dwyer And Ellen Healy. Ellen Dwyer married William Mcallister, and had children including Alexander Mcallister. Ellen Dwyer passed away in 1839 in Lancashire, United Kingdom.
